public interface CSVDescriptionFluent<A extends CSVDescriptionFluent<A>>
extends io.fabric8.kubernetes.api.builder.Fluent<A>
| Modifier and Type | Interface and Description |
|---|---|
static interface |
CSVDescriptionFluent.ApiservicedefinitionsNested<N> |
static interface |
CSVDescriptionFluent.CustomresourcedefinitionsNested<N> |
static interface |
CSVDescriptionFluent.IconNested<N> |
static interface |
CSVDescriptionFluent.InstallModesNested<N> |
static interface |
CSVDescriptionFluent.LinksNested<N> |
static interface |
CSVDescriptionFluent.MaintainersNested<N> |
static interface |
CSVDescriptionFluent.ProviderNested<N> |
Boolean hasAnnotations()
@Deprecated APIServiceDefinitions getApiservicedefinitions()
APIServiceDefinitions buildApiservicedefinitions()
A withApiservicedefinitions(APIServiceDefinitions apiservicedefinitions)
Boolean hasApiservicedefinitions()
CSVDescriptionFluent.ApiservicedefinitionsNested<A> withNewApiservicedefinitions()
CSVDescriptionFluent.ApiservicedefinitionsNested<A> withNewApiservicedefinitionsLike(APIServiceDefinitions item)
CSVDescriptionFluent.ApiservicedefinitionsNested<A> editApiservicedefinitions()
CSVDescriptionFluent.ApiservicedefinitionsNested<A> editOrNewApiservicedefinitions()
CSVDescriptionFluent.ApiservicedefinitionsNested<A> editOrNewApiservicedefinitionsLike(APIServiceDefinitions item)
@Deprecated CustomResourceDefinitions getCustomresourcedefinitions()
CustomResourceDefinitions buildCustomresourcedefinitions()
A withCustomresourcedefinitions(CustomResourceDefinitions customresourcedefinitions)
Boolean hasCustomresourcedefinitions()
CSVDescriptionFluent.CustomresourcedefinitionsNested<A> withNewCustomresourcedefinitions()
CSVDescriptionFluent.CustomresourcedefinitionsNested<A> withNewCustomresourcedefinitionsLike(CustomResourceDefinitions item)
CSVDescriptionFluent.CustomresourcedefinitionsNested<A> editCustomresourcedefinitions()
CSVDescriptionFluent.CustomresourcedefinitionsNested<A> editOrNewCustomresourcedefinitions()
CSVDescriptionFluent.CustomresourcedefinitionsNested<A> editOrNewCustomresourcedefinitionsLike(CustomResourceDefinitions item)
String getDescription()
Boolean hasDescription()
@Deprecated A withNewDescription(String arg0)
String getDisplayName()
Boolean hasDisplayName()
@Deprecated A withNewDisplayName(String arg0)
A addAllToIcon(Collection<Icon> items)
A removeAllFromIcon(Collection<Icon> items)
A removeMatchingFromIcon(Predicate<IconBuilder> predicate)
@Deprecated List<Icon> getIcon()
Icon buildFirstIcon()
Icon buildLastIcon()
Icon buildMatchingIcon(Predicate<IconBuilder> predicate)
Boolean hasMatchingIcon(Predicate<IconBuilder> predicate)
Boolean hasIcon()
CSVDescriptionFluent.IconNested<A> addNewIcon()
CSVDescriptionFluent.IconNested<A> addNewIconLike(Icon item)
CSVDescriptionFluent.IconNested<A> setNewIconLike(Integer index, Icon item)
CSVDescriptionFluent.IconNested<A> editIcon(Integer index)
CSVDescriptionFluent.IconNested<A> editFirstIcon()
CSVDescriptionFluent.IconNested<A> editLastIcon()
CSVDescriptionFluent.IconNested<A> editMatchingIcon(Predicate<IconBuilder> predicate)
A addToInstallModes(Integer index, InstallMode item)
A setToInstallModes(Integer index, InstallMode item)
A addToInstallModes(InstallMode... items)
A addAllToInstallModes(Collection<InstallMode> items)
A removeFromInstallModes(InstallMode... items)
A removeAllFromInstallModes(Collection<InstallMode> items)
A removeMatchingFromInstallModes(Predicate<InstallModeBuilder> predicate)
@Deprecated List<InstallMode> getInstallModes()
List<InstallMode> buildInstallModes()
InstallMode buildInstallMode(Integer index)
InstallMode buildFirstInstallMode()
InstallMode buildLastInstallMode()
InstallMode buildMatchingInstallMode(Predicate<InstallModeBuilder> predicate)
Boolean hasMatchingInstallMode(Predicate<InstallModeBuilder> predicate)
A withInstallModes(List<InstallMode> installModes)
A withInstallModes(InstallMode... installModes)
Boolean hasInstallModes()
CSVDescriptionFluent.InstallModesNested<A> addNewInstallMode()
CSVDescriptionFluent.InstallModesNested<A> addNewInstallModeLike(InstallMode item)
CSVDescriptionFluent.InstallModesNested<A> setNewInstallModeLike(Integer index, InstallMode item)
CSVDescriptionFluent.InstallModesNested<A> editInstallMode(Integer index)
CSVDescriptionFluent.InstallModesNested<A> editFirstInstallMode()
CSVDescriptionFluent.InstallModesNested<A> editLastInstallMode()
CSVDescriptionFluent.InstallModesNested<A> editMatchingInstallMode(Predicate<InstallModeBuilder> predicate)
A addAllToKeywords(Collection<String> items)
A removeAllFromKeywords(Collection<String> items)
String getFirstKeyword()
String getLastKeyword()
Boolean hasKeywords()
A addAllToLinks(Collection<AppLink> items)
A removeAllFromLinks(Collection<AppLink> items)
A removeMatchingFromLinks(Predicate<AppLinkBuilder> predicate)
@Deprecated List<AppLink> getLinks()
AppLink buildFirstLink()
AppLink buildLastLink()
AppLink buildMatchingLink(Predicate<AppLinkBuilder> predicate)
Boolean hasMatchingLink(Predicate<AppLinkBuilder> predicate)
Boolean hasLinks()
CSVDescriptionFluent.LinksNested<A> addNewLink()
CSVDescriptionFluent.LinksNested<A> addNewLinkLike(AppLink item)
CSVDescriptionFluent.LinksNested<A> setNewLinkLike(Integer index, AppLink item)
CSVDescriptionFluent.LinksNested<A> editLink(Integer index)
CSVDescriptionFluent.LinksNested<A> editFirstLink()
CSVDescriptionFluent.LinksNested<A> editLastLink()
CSVDescriptionFluent.LinksNested<A> editMatchingLink(Predicate<AppLinkBuilder> predicate)
A addToMaintainers(Integer index, Maintainer item)
A setToMaintainers(Integer index, Maintainer item)
A addToMaintainers(Maintainer... items)
A addAllToMaintainers(Collection<Maintainer> items)
A removeFromMaintainers(Maintainer... items)
A removeAllFromMaintainers(Collection<Maintainer> items)
A removeMatchingFromMaintainers(Predicate<MaintainerBuilder> predicate)
@Deprecated List<Maintainer> getMaintainers()
List<Maintainer> buildMaintainers()
Maintainer buildMaintainer(Integer index)
Maintainer buildFirstMaintainer()
Maintainer buildLastMaintainer()
Maintainer buildMatchingMaintainer(Predicate<MaintainerBuilder> predicate)
Boolean hasMatchingMaintainer(Predicate<MaintainerBuilder> predicate)
A withMaintainers(List<Maintainer> maintainers)
A withMaintainers(Maintainer... maintainers)
Boolean hasMaintainers()
CSVDescriptionFluent.MaintainersNested<A> addNewMaintainer()
CSVDescriptionFluent.MaintainersNested<A> addNewMaintainerLike(Maintainer item)
CSVDescriptionFluent.MaintainersNested<A> setNewMaintainerLike(Integer index, Maintainer item)
CSVDescriptionFluent.MaintainersNested<A> editMaintainer(Integer index)
CSVDescriptionFluent.MaintainersNested<A> editFirstMaintainer()
CSVDescriptionFluent.MaintainersNested<A> editLastMaintainer()
CSVDescriptionFluent.MaintainersNested<A> editMatchingMaintainer(Predicate<MaintainerBuilder> predicate)
String getMaturity()
Boolean hasMaturity()
@Deprecated A withNewMaturity(String arg0)
String getMinKubeVersion()
Boolean hasMinKubeVersion()
@Deprecated A withNewMinKubeVersion(String arg0)
A addToNativeApis(Integer index, io.fabric8.kubernetes.api.model.GroupVersionKind item)
A setToNativeApis(Integer index, io.fabric8.kubernetes.api.model.GroupVersionKind item)
A addToNativeApis(io.fabric8.kubernetes.api.model.GroupVersionKind... items)
A addAllToNativeApis(Collection<io.fabric8.kubernetes.api.model.GroupVersionKind> items)
A removeFromNativeApis(io.fabric8.kubernetes.api.model.GroupVersionKind... items)
A removeAllFromNativeApis(Collection<io.fabric8.kubernetes.api.model.GroupVersionKind> items)
List<io.fabric8.kubernetes.api.model.GroupVersionKind> getNativeApis()
io.fabric8.kubernetes.api.model.GroupVersionKind getNativeApi(Integer index)
io.fabric8.kubernetes.api.model.GroupVersionKind getFirstNativeApi()
io.fabric8.kubernetes.api.model.GroupVersionKind getLastNativeApi()
io.fabric8.kubernetes.api.model.GroupVersionKind getMatchingNativeApi(Predicate<io.fabric8.kubernetes.api.model.GroupVersionKind> predicate)
Boolean hasMatchingNativeApi(Predicate<io.fabric8.kubernetes.api.model.GroupVersionKind> predicate)
A withNativeApis(io.fabric8.kubernetes.api.model.GroupVersionKind... nativeApis)
Boolean hasNativeApis()
@Deprecated AppLink getProvider()
AppLink buildProvider()
Boolean hasProvider()
CSVDescriptionFluent.ProviderNested<A> withNewProvider()
CSVDescriptionFluent.ProviderNested<A> withNewProviderLike(AppLink item)
CSVDescriptionFluent.ProviderNested<A> editProvider()
CSVDescriptionFluent.ProviderNested<A> editOrNewProvider()
CSVDescriptionFluent.ProviderNested<A> editOrNewProviderLike(AppLink item)
A addAllToRelatedImages(Collection<String> items)
A removeAllFromRelatedImages(Collection<String> items)
String getFirstRelatedImage()
String getLastRelatedImage()
Boolean hasRelatedImages()
String getVersion()
Boolean hasVersion()
@Deprecated A withNewVersion(String arg0)
Boolean hasAdditionalProperties()
Copyright © 2015–2020 Red Hat. All rights reserved.